We (Stephan, Stephane, Pierre, Darren and I) went to eat at Triiio. It's the other restaurant that is in the Delta hotel. I like this restaurant, the food is very tasty, the boar meat and potatoes appetizer that comes in a martini glass (there is a pic) is simply divine, BUT... the one thing that I don't like about this place is that they don't have any background music playing. I'm not asking for much, just a little something in the background so that it will cut out most of the noise from the people that were at the other two tables in the dining room as well as cutting out the noise of all the people in the booths.. I do not think that it's asking for much, but since there is hardly more than 2 or 3 tables occupied all the times that we've been, I'd appreciate a little bit of noise to distract me from listening to everyone else's conversations as well as avoiding them listening to mine. I still recommend the restaurant though, as the food is good, a bunch of local foods with interesting pairings. Restaurant # 19 October 28th 2011 - The Viet Bistro

We went to a brand new restaurant, the Viet Bistro, on Mountain Road. From what we heard it hadn't been open that long. There was Stephan, Stephane, Erick, Darren, Katia, Carine and me. The waitress was extremely helpful, explained everything about the food and stuff. The food was good, we all decided that it wasn`t that spicy, but after Erick talking to some people, we found out that you can ask for extra spices, and hot spices. The only bad thing was that it was freezing cold in the restaurant. We asked them to turn off the cold air, and it was fine for about 20 mins, then it kicked in again..
